R E S O L U T I O N
|
|
|
WHEREAS, Dale Fontenot is retiring as chief of police of |
|
Lamar University on August 31, 2011, drawing to a close a notable |
|
career in law enforcement that has spanned more than four decades; |
|
and |
|
WHEREAS, A native of Port Arthur, Chief Fontenot went to work |
|
as a deputy sheriff in Jefferson County in 1968; he joined the Lamar |
|
University Police Department two years later as a patrolman, and he |
|
went on to distinguish himself as a sergeant, an investigator, and |
|
assistant chief; he was appointed as chief of police in the |
|
mid-1990s; and |
|
WHEREAS, Over the course of his tenure, Chief Fontenot has |
|
earned the respect and admiration of many people, and he has been |
|
recognized with a 2011 Distinguished Staff Award by the university; |
|
in addition, he has been named a "Star of the Week" by the 100 Club |
|
of Jefferson and Hardin Counties; and |
|
WHEREAS, Chief Fontenot has enjoyed the love and support of |
|
his wife, Kathy, and his brother and fellow law enforcement |
|
professional, Jerry Fontenot; and |
|
WHEREAS, Chief Fontenot's dedication, professionalism, and |
|
commitment to the safety and welfare of the LU community have |
|
greatly benefited his fellow citizens, and he may indeed reflect |
|
with pride on a career well spent as he embarks on the next exciting |
|
chapter of his life; now, therefore, be it |
|
R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 82nd Texas |
|
Legislature hereby congratulate Chief Dale Fontenot on his |
|
retirement from the Lamar University Police Department and extend |
|
to him sincere best wishes for the future; and, be it further |
|
R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be |
|
prepared for Chief Fontenot as an expression of high regard by the |
|
Texas House of Representatives. |
